Transaction 29709c94e437ce1accf6fd72c84af3c2911bd468fe17c7fa8c4a2dcdc1493cb5

1 Input
2 Outputs
  • 29709c94e437ce1accf6fd72c84af3c2911bd468fe17c7fa8c4a2dcdc1493cb5:0
  • value  59917510
    address  34kMRDj9rG1DeM4gH9VtJSLPCsoXSrzi3z
  • 29709c94e437ce1accf6fd72c84af3c2911bd468fe17c7fa8c4a2dcdc1493cb5:1
  • value  178727
    address  143FAikjAepfAYMCgzE1bzjKCpcTuvANXU